I'm using the standard resistors and diode to protect the external circuit from the PIC ICD2 12V programming voltage. A DS1813 external device pulls down the reset line whenever power drops below 4.65V.



The problem is 99% of the time the system sets perfectly but every once in a while as the main system power comes up, one of the peripherals driven by the rest appears to hang.

Power is supplied to the board as 28 to 36VDC. A switching regulator drops it to 12V and that is applied to a linear LM78M05 for the PIC and the peripherals. The way it comes up may well be the problem but before I dig further I'd like some feedback on the reset circuit.

Suggestions or comments?
